Hunza-Nagar is the classic Karakoram highway region of terraced villages, Attabad Lake, Passu viewpoints, and Nagar meadow approaches under Rakaposhi. Most travelers base in Karimabad for several days and day-trip outward.

Facilities Hotels, cafes, and ATMs concentrated in Central Hunza; thinner in upper Gojal and Nagar trails.
Permit Confirm GB registration / restricted-area rules for upper Gojal and side valleys.

Road journeys from the plains are long; flying into Gilgit when weather allows shortens the approach.
